Test plan

Setup:

  1. Right-click the My Outfits folder and choose New Folder from the context menu.
  2. Verify a New Folder is created within the My Outfits folder. Rename the folder to Folder1
  3. Right-click Folder1 and create a New Folder within it. Rename the folder to Folder2
  4. Right-click Folder2 and choose New Outfit from the context menu.
  5. Verify a New Outfit folder is created and it has a clothes hangar icon. Rename the folder to Outfit1

RULE: Outfits aren't permitted to be nested inside other outfits

  1. Verify the Outfit1 folder cannot be moved into any other Outfit folder (folder with a clothes hangar icon).

RULE: Movement of Outfits is permitted to any subfolder or into My Outfits

  1. Verify the Outfit1 folder can be moved between the "My Outfits" folder, Folder1 subfolder, and Folder2 subfolder.
  2. Verify the Outfit1 folder can be moved to any folder outside of the My Outfits folder except "Landmarks", "Lost And Found", "Received Landmarks" and "Trash"

RULE: Subfolders (a folder within the "My Outfits" system folder) will not accept items/links - Ie. The 'My Outfits' Subfolders can only accept My Outfits Subfolders or Outfit folders.

  1. Verify no items can be added to Folder1.
  2. Verify no links can be added to Folder1.
  3. Click the + button > New Folder.
  4. Verify that New Folder can be dragged into the My Outfits folder.
  5. Verify that New Folder can be dragged into the Folder1 which is within the My Outfits folder.

RULE: Movement of Subfolders is permitted only into My Outfits or other subfolders.

  1. Verify Folder2 (the 'My Outfits' Subfolder) can be dragged between the My Outfits folder and Folder1.
  2. Verify Folder2 cannot be dragged to any Outfit folder.
  3. Verify the Outfit1 folder can be moved to any folder outside of the My Outfits folder except "Landmarks", "Lost And Found", and "Received Landmarks"
  4. Verify the Outfit1 folder can be moved back to the "My Outfits" folder. Verify it is a move operation and not a copy operation.

RULE: Subfolders shouldn't be visible in the 'appearance' panel (Avarar menu > Now wearing…)

  1. Open Avatar menu > Now wearing… and click the My Outfits tab.
  2. Open Inventory. Right-click the My Outfits folder in Inventory and choose New Folder from the context menu.
  3. Rename the New Folder to INVISIBLE.
  4. Right click the INVISIBLE subfolder and choose New Outfit from the context menu.
  5. Rename the New Outfit to visible.
  6. Verify the 'visible' outfit is in the list.
  7. Verify the 'INVISIBLE' folder is not in the list.

RULE: The My Outfits floater only tracks outfit folders that are within the My Outfits folder of Inventory.

  1. Open the My Outfits folder in Inventory
  2. Drag an existing outfit folder from the My Outfits folder to the Objects folder.
  3. Open Avatar menu > Now wearing…
  4. Verify the outfit that was dragged to the Object folder is not listed in the Outfit Gallery tab or My Outfits tab.
  5. Drag the outfit from the Objects folder back to the My Outfits folder.
  6. Verify the outfit is listed in the Outfit Gallery tab and My Outfits tab.

As a user I should be able to create a new folder in the My Outfits directory of my inventory so that I can organize my outfits.
